What Is Android Screen Mirroring and How Does It Work?
Android screen mirroring refers to the technology that allows the display of an Android device’s screen to be projected onto another display, such as a PC or television, in real-time. This process enables users to view and interact with their device’s content on a larger screen, facilitating activities like presentations, gaming, and streaming media.
According to Android Authority, screen mirroring can be accomplished through various methods, including wired connections (like USB) and wireless technologies (such as Wi-Fi Direct or Miracast). These options provide users with flexibility depending on their specific needs and the capabilities of their devices.
Key aspects of Android screen mirroring include compatibility with different devices and operating systems, the quality of the mirrored content, and the connection type. For instance, some mirroring applications may only work with certain Android versions or require specific hardware configurations. Additionally, performance may vary based on the connection method; for instance, wired connections generally offer lower latency and better resolution compared to wireless methods.

Which Are the Best Android Screen Mirroring Apps for PC?
The best Android screen mirroring apps for PC offer seamless connectivity and functionality for sharing your mobile screen.
- ApowerMirror: A versatile screen mirroring tool that supports both Android and iOS devices.
- Vysor: A user-friendly app that allows you to view and control your Android device directly from your PC.
- Scrcpy: An open-source solution that provides high performance with low latency for screen mirroring and control.
- TeamViewer: Primarily known for remote access, it also supports screen sharing from Android devices to PCs.
- AirDroid: A comprehensive management tool that includes screen mirroring along with file transfer and notification management.
ApowerMirror: This app stands out for its ability to stream content in real-time with excellent quality. It allows you to control your Android device using your mouse and keyboard, making it ideal for presentations and gaming. Additionally, it supports multiple platforms, ensuring compatibility across various devices.
Vysor: Vysor is known for its simple setup and ease of use, allowing users to quickly connect their Android devices to a PC via USB or Wi-Fi. It offers features like screen capture and full control of the device, making it perfect for developers and casual users alike. The free version provides basic functionality, while the paid version unlocks higher resolution and additional features.
Scrcpy: This app is favored by tech-savvy users for its open-source nature and high performance. Scrcpy offers low-latency mirroring with minimal lag, which is crucial for activities like gaming or video playback. It also allows for USB and wireless connections, giving users flexible options for how they want to mirror their screens.
TeamViewer: While primarily utilized for remote desktop support, TeamViewer’s screen sharing capabilities are robust enough to mirror Android screens effectively. It allows users to access their devices from anywhere, making it useful for troubleshooting and support scenarios. The app is secure and easy to set up, appealing to users who prioritize safety and reliability.
AirDroid: Beyond screen mirroring, AirDroid offers a suite of tools for managing Android devices, including file transfers and notifications. Its screen mirroring feature is smooth and effective, providing a convenient way to display your phone’s screen on a PC. Additionally, AirDroid supports both wired and wireless connections, catering to different user preferences.
How to Use ApowerMirror for Screen Mirroring?
ApowerMirror is a versatile tool for screen mirroring from Android to PC, offering a user-friendly interface and a variety of features.
- Download and Install ApowerMirror: First, download the ApowerMirror application on both your Android device and PC. The installation process is straightforward, requiring only a few clicks to complete on both devices.
- Connect Devices: Ensure that your Android device and PC are connected to the same Wi-Fi network. You can either use a USB connection or a wireless connection for mirroring; the latter often provides greater flexibility.
- Launch the App: Open ApowerMirror on both your Android device and PC. The PC interface will display a QR code that can be scanned using your Android device to establish a connection, or you can select the PC name from the app on your phone.
- Start Mirroring: Once connected, select the “Mirror” option on your Android device. You will be prompted to allow permissions for screen recording; accept these prompts to begin mirroring your screen to the PC.
- Control Your Android Device: After successful mirroring, you can control your Android device directly from your PC. This feature is particularly useful for managing apps, playing games, or showing presentations without needing to touch your phone.
- Additional Features: ApowerMirror also offers features like screen recording, taking screenshots, and even a whiteboard tool for annotations during presentations. These functionalities enhance the overall usability of the application for various tasks.

What Are the System Requirements for Effective Screen Mirroring?
The system requirements for effective screen mirroring can vary depending on the specific software or application used, but there are some common factors to consider for optimal performance.
- Operating System Compatibility: Ensure that both the Android device and PC have compatible operating systems. Most screen mirroring applications support Windows 10/11 and macOS, while Android devices typically require a recent version of the operating system for best results.
- Network Connection: A stable and fast Wi-Fi network is crucial for smooth screen mirroring. Both the Android device and PC should be connected to the same Wi-Fi network to minimize latency and disconnection issues, ideally using a 5GHz band for higher speeds.
- Hardware Specifications: The performance of screen mirroring can be affected by the hardware capabilities of the devices. A PC with sufficient RAM (at least 4GB) and a decent processor (dual-core or better) can handle the mirroring process more effectively, providing a smoother experience.
- Screen Mirroring Software: Choose reliable and feature-rich screen mirroring software that suits your needs. Popular applications include ApowerMirror, Vysor, and LetsView, each offering unique functionalities that enhance the mirroring experience, such as screen recording and file transfer.
- USB Debugging and Permissions: For some mirroring methods, enabling USB debugging on your Android device may be necessary. This allows the PC to communicate effectively with the device, along with granting any required permissions during the connection process.
What Common Issues Might You Encounter with Screen Mirroring and How Can You Fix Them?
Common issues with screen mirroring include connectivity problems, lag, and compatibility issues.
- Connectivity Issues: This can happen when your devices are not on the same Wi-Fi network or signal interference is present. To fix this, ensure that both your Android device and PC are connected to the same network, and try relocating them closer to the router to minimize interference.
- Lag and Latency: Lag can occur due to poor network performance or high resource usage on either device. To reduce lag, close unnecessary applications on your devices, and consider using a wired connection for the PC if possible, or switch to a less congested Wi-Fi channel.
- Compatibility Problems: Not all Android devices or PCs support the same screen mirroring protocols or applications. Check the specifications of both devices to ensure they are compatible; if not, try using a different application or updating your device’s software to the latest version.
- Quality of Display: Sometimes, the resolution or quality of the mirrored display may not match your expectations, appearing grainy or pixelated. You can adjust the resolution settings on your PC and ensure that your Android device is set to mirror at the highest quality supported by both devices.
- Audio Sync Issues: Audio may not sync properly with the video during screen mirroring, leading to a disjointed experience. This can often be resolved by adjusting the audio settings on your PC or using an application that specifically addresses audio-video synchronization.
